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1658)

Unified Diff: chrome/chrome_browser_ui.gypi

Issue 1167883002: [Mac] Include MacViews native app windows in regular builds. (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@drag_event
Patch Set: Sync and rebase Created 5 years, 7 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: chrome/chrome_browser_ui.gypi
diff --git a/chrome/chrome_browser_ui.gypi b/chrome/chrome_browser_ui.gypi
index 92426c0dc87e8584b50edfef5b93138819c95dfe..04ed25a58a87a1278b138abf2520caf7baf259cc 100644
--- a/chrome/chrome_browser_ui.gypi
+++ b/chrome/chrome_browser_ui.gypi
@@ -1951,6 +1951,19 @@
],
# Cross-platform views sources also ready for toolkit-views on Mac.
'chrome_browser_ui_views_sources': [
+
+ 'browser/ui/views/apps/app_window_native_widget_mac.h',
+ 'browser/ui/views/apps/app_window_native_widget_mac.mm',
+ 'browser/ui/views/apps/chrome_native_app_window_views_mac.h',
+ 'browser/ui/views/apps/chrome_native_app_window_views_mac.mm',
+ 'browser/ui/views/apps/native_app_window_frame_view_mac.h',
+ 'browser/ui/views/apps/native_app_window_frame_view_mac.mm',
+ 'browser/ui/views/extensions/extension_keybinding_registry_views.cc',
tapted 2015/06/04 04:48:00 I don't think this will work. Cocoa's BrowserWindo
jackhou1 2015/06/04 06:06:40 extension_keybinding_registry_views.cc doesn't see
tapted 2015/06/05 02:09:08 Hm - yeah I think it will be OK. A "registry" soun
+ 'browser/ui/views/extensions/extension_keybinding_registry_views.h',
+ 'browser/ui/views/frame/native_widget_mac_frameless_nswindow.h',
+ 'browser/ui/views/frame/native_widget_mac_frameless_nswindow.mm',
tapted 2015/06/04 04:48:00 sort into the ui/views stuff below
jackhou1 2015/06/04 06:06:40 Done.
+
+
tapted 2015/06/04 04:48:00 nit: no blank lines
jackhou1 2015/06/04 06:06:40 Done.
'browser/ui/app_list/app_list_controller_delegate_views.cc',
'browser/ui/app_list/app_list_controller_delegate_views.h',
'browser/ui/app_list/app_list_service_views.cc',
@@ -2123,8 +2136,6 @@
'browser/ui/views/extensions/extension_install_dialog_view.cc',
'browser/ui/views/extensions/extension_installed_bubble_view.cc',
'browser/ui/views/extensions/extension_installed_bubble_view.h',
- 'browser/ui/views/extensions/extension_keybinding_registry_views.cc',
- 'browser/ui/views/extensions/extension_keybinding_registry_views.h',
'browser/ui/views/extensions/extension_message_bubble_view.cc',
'browser/ui/views/extensions/extension_message_bubble_view.h',
'browser/ui/views/extensions/extension_popup.cc',
@@ -2189,8 +2200,6 @@
'browser/ui/views/frame/native_browser_frame_factory.h',
'browser/ui/views/frame/native_browser_frame_factory_chromeos.cc',
'browser/ui/views/frame/native_browser_frame_factory_mac.cc',
- 'browser/ui/views/frame/native_widget_mac_frameless_nswindow.h',
- 'browser/ui/views/frame/native_widget_mac_frameless_nswindow.mm',
'browser/ui/views/frame/opaque_browser_frame_view.cc',
'browser/ui/views/frame/opaque_browser_frame_view.h',
'browser/ui/views/frame/opaque_browser_frame_view_layout.cc',
@@ -2418,13 +2427,7 @@
# TODO(jackhou): Move items to chrome_browser_ui_views_sources when they
# migrate from mac_views_browser to a chrome://flag.
'chrome_browser_ui_views_mac_experimental_sources': [
- 'browser/ui/views/apps/app_window_native_widget_mac.h',
- 'browser/ui/views/apps/app_window_native_widget_mac.mm',
'browser/ui/views/apps/chrome_app_window_client_views_mac.mm',
tapted 2015/06/04 04:48:00 ah! it already exists. So I think we just move thi
- 'browser/ui/views/apps/chrome_native_app_window_views_mac.h',
- 'browser/ui/views/apps/chrome_native_app_window_views_mac.mm',
- 'browser/ui/views/apps/native_app_window_frame_view_mac.h',
- 'browser/ui/views/apps/native_app_window_frame_view_mac.mm',
],
# Windows-only. Assume ash/aura/views.
'chrome_browser_ui_win_sources': [
@@ -2902,6 +2905,7 @@
'sources': [ '<@(chrome_browser_ui_views_sources)' ],
'dependencies': [
'<(DEPTH)/components/components.gyp:constrained_window',
+ '<(DEPTH)/extensions/components/extensions_components.gyp:native_app_window',
],
'conditions': [
['chromeos == 0 and (OS!="mac" or mac_views_browser==1)', {
@@ -2912,9 +2916,6 @@
}],
['OS!="mac"', {
'sources': [ '<@(chrome_browser_ui_views_non_mac_sources)' ],
- 'dependencies': [
- '<(DEPTH)/extensions/components/extensions_components.gyp:native_app_window',
- ],
}],
],
}],
@@ -2987,9 +2988,6 @@
'<@(chrome_browser_ui_views_mac_experimental_sources)',
'<@(chrome_browser_ui_views_non_mac_sources)',
],
- 'dependencies': [
- '<(DEPTH)/extensions/components/extensions_components.gyp:native_app_window',
- ],
}, {
'sources': [ '<@(chrome_browser_ui_cocoa_sources)' ],
}],

Powered by Google App Engine
This is Rietveld 408576698